Related: About this forumIndia Walton has just ousted a four-term incumbent in a historic upset victory,
bringing her one step closer to becoming the first-ever woman to become mayor of Buffalo, New York. In one of the most significant progressive victories of the 2021 cycle, Walton triumphed over moneyed special interests and an entrenched political establishment by running a people-powered campaign rooted in love and community.
And with no general opponent, Walton is the presumed Mayor of Buffalo, making her the first candidate to unseat an incumbent since 1961.

(47,251 posts)The results seem to introduce a new brand of Democratic politics to Buffalo and a rebuke to the steady hand Brown emphasized as his main attribute during a time of "renaissance."
Speaking with reporters late Tuesday, Walton was asked if she considers herself to be a socialist. Her response: "Oh, absolutely. The entire intent of this campaign is to draw down power and resources to the ground level and into the hands of the people."

Potential gov candidate Tom Suozzi backs Buffalo mayors bid to defeat the socialists
https://nypost.com/2021/10/10/rep-tom-suozzi-backs-buffalo-mayor-byron-browns-write-in-campaign/
Rep. Tom Suozzi who may challenge Gov. Kathy Hochul in a primary next year backed Buffalo Mayor Byron Brown on Saturday, declaring the Western New York race to be a battlefront in a broader ideological war in the Democratic primary.
During a rally when he made his expected endorsement of the sitting mayor in his write-in campaign against Democratic nominee India Walton, Suozzi (D-Long Island) implored Buffalo residents to do help defeat the socialists.
The eyes of the country are going to be focused on Buffalo. We dont want to wake up on Nov. 3, and people say, Buffalo just elected the first socialist mayor in the past 50 years. We cant make that happen in Buffalo! he bellowed on Saturday to a group gathered at Browns campaign headquarters. If we let them win, we will lose everything. We will lose the American people, we will lose New Yorkers, will lose Buffalonians, if we adopt that type of extremist agenda.
He added, Im here to say very, very clearly that we need to elect Byron Brown and defeat the socialists.
